NVD · uneditedKaleris NAVIS N4 ULC (Ultra Light Client) contains an unsafe Java deserialization vulnerability. An unauthenticated attacker can make specially crafted requests to execute arbitrary code on the server.

dbcve analysis · moderate confidenceKaleris NAVIS N4 ULC contains an unsafe Java deserialization vulnerability that allows unauthenticated attackers to execute arbitrary code via specially crafted network requests. This is a classic deserialization attack vector where malicious serialized objects are submitted to the application's deserialization endpoints, leading to remote code execution on the server.

Confirm Kaleris NAVIS N4 ULC is installedSearch your systems for the presence of Kaleris NAVIS N4 ULC software. Check installed applications, program directories, or deployment inventory for this product.Affected if The product is found on your systems.
-
Identify the installed versionLocate the version information for the installed Kaleris NAVIS N4 ULC instance. Check application logs, config files, or use vendor-provided version lookup methods. Compare your version against any patched versions provided by Kaleris.Affected if Your version is older than the patched version or you cannot determine the version.
-
Check network exposureDetermine if the Kaleris NAVIS N4 ULC application ports or endpoints are exposed to untrusted networks. Review firewall rules, load balancer configurations, and network ACLs to assess whether the application accepts connections from outside your trusted network.Affected if The application is directly accessible from the internet or untrusted networks without authentication.
-
Review application logs for deserialization activityExamine Kaleris NAVIS N4 ULC application logs and system logs for unusual Java deserialization patterns, unexpected serialized object submissions, or known attack signatures. Look for errors related to ObjectInputStream or class loading failures.Affected if Logs show evidence of deserialization exploitation attempts or unexpected deserialization activity.
-
Check for indicators of compromiseInspect the host running Kaleris NAVIS N4 ULC for unauthorized processes, unusual scheduled tasks, newly created files, unexpected network connections, or shell scripts in temporary directories that may indicate remote code execution has occurred.Affected if Any suspicious artifacts or behaviors are found on the server hosting the application.
You are affected if Kaleris NAVIS N4 ULC is running in your environment and is accessible to unauthenticated attackers over the network.

From vendor dataApply vendor-supplied patch or upgrade to a patched version of Kaleris NAVIS N4 ULC immediately. As an interim measure, consider network segmentation to restrict access to the affected component and implement WAF rules to detect deserialization attack patterns.
